    Beautiful 20-foot wide, five-story landmarked townhouse on one of the most desirable blocks in Harlem. Located between 120th and 121st streets on Lenox Avenue, in the Mount Morris Park Historic District, this rarely available income-producing gem is three blocks from the upcoming Whole Foods Market and just three blocks from the 2/3 Express trains! The current configuration is two one-bedroom units, Owner Triplex unit with a huge terrace and a ground floor zoned for commercial space. All units can be delivered vacant. The ground floor and parlor floor can also be converted to commercial space and would add great value to the fast growing commercial landscape. The building has been meticulously maintained and loved by the current owner, with new high-efficiency boiler, water tank, solar panels, new roof, cellfoam insulation, double-pane windows, sprinkler systems, and more, all has been recently installed.
